"Snaring the Trumpet" by Amy Cobb follows the story of a talented young musician named Clara who discovers a hidden talent for playing the trumpet. As she navigates the challenges of adolescence, family expectations, and her passion for music, Clara finds herself immersed in a world of competition and camaraderie within her school's marching band. Along the way, she learns valuable lessons about friendship, perseverance, and finding her own voice. Through dedication and self-discovery, Clara strives to overcome obstacles and make her mark, ultimately revealing the transformative power of music in her life.
